Abstract
The invention provides an intercropping method of osmanthusfragrans trees, tea trees and ginkgo trees. According to the invention, osmanthusfragrans trees, tea trees and ginkgo trees are intercropped, wherein theosmanthusfragrans trees are green all the year; leaves of the tea trees fall in autumn and winter; and the osmanthusfragrans trees and the ginkgo trees shade the tea trees against sun and protect the leaves of the tea trees against fierce sun, so quality of tea in the next year can be ensured and microelements are not liable to get lost. The leaves of the ginkgo trees fall in autumn and winter while the osmanthusfragrans trees remain green, so on one hand, the fallen leaves can be used as fertilizer, and on the other hand, parts of the tea trees can be exposed to sunlight and requirements on growing can be satisfied.
Description
Technical field
The present invention relates to planting technology field, be specifically related to a kind of sweet osmanthus gingko green tea interplanting method.
Background technology
Sweet osmanthus is the representative species of Osmanthus, and its cultivation history has reached more than thousand.Sweet osmanthus is China's tradition one of ten large famous flowers, and it has dense fougere gas and throughout the year green and be that people like and enjoy great prestige of all times with flower, and therefore sweet osmanthus is cultivated and holds out broad prospects.Thus be instant cause to the scale of Production of sweet osmanthus, Base environment, intensive cultivating due to extensive market.But because space between osmanthus fragrans is large, particularly between the sweet osmanthus several years trees of just planting, space is especially big, and these spaces are very easily weedy, and the manpower that all need is very large every year carries out intertill and clean tillage work.In order to make full use of the ground, space in the middle of osmanthus fragrans lour woods, in order to reduce the workload of intertill and clean tillage, more in order to produce larger overall economic efficiency in limited land resources, a kind of stereo cultivation technology of interplanting low bar crop tea tree in long-stalked crop osmanthus fragrans lour woods of special proposition.
Summary of the invention
Technical problem to be solved by this invention is to provide a kind of good in economic efficiency, the sweet osmanthus gingko green tea interplanting method that land utilization rate is high.
Technical problem to be solved by this invention realizes by the following technical solutions:
A kind of sweet osmanthus gingko green tea interplanting method, comprises following method step:
1) in the Wannan mountainous area area of height above sea level 500-3000 rice, selecting the more plot of the deep humus of soil property to open up wasteland, is good with good water permeability, subacidity humic red soil; Between the First Year 7-8 month, first weed a garden on the ground to plough deeply afterwards and sun the earth which has been ploughed up, vegetable soil, Second Year February, ridging on the line-spacing every 1-1.5 rice, ridge is dug shallow ridges and plants that annual clone cuttage is numerous plants tea tree seedling, its spacing in the rows is 20-25 centimetre;
2) in March, the 3rd, open zanjon, zanjon is digged pit between tea tree ridge, same zanjon being cheated spacing carving is 1.5-2 rice, interval plantation osmanthus fragrans seedling and ginkgo seedling in hole;
3) in mid-September, the 3rd is to early October, between tea tree and sweet osmanthus, ginkgo, dig the dark shallow ridges of 10cm, imposes in the ranks, execute the even bar of organic selenium fertilizer after fermentation rear earthing, need not water; Selenium element and other micro-organic element can be provided for tea tree, osmanthus fragrans and ginkgo by using the rear organic selenium fertilizer of fermentation, making the tealeaves of follow-up harvesting, sweet osmanthus and ginkgo nut and ginkgo leaf be rich in selenium element; Follow-up annual fertilising once;
4) follow-uply pruning is carried out to osmanthus fragrans, tea tree and ginkgo manage.
The present invention adopts osmanthus fragrans, tea tree and ginkgo to interplant, osmanthus fragrans is evergreen throughout the year, the ginkgo autumn and winter fall leaves, summer osmanthus fragrans and ginkgo can be tea plant sun-shading, tea free is avoided to be subject to the acute irradiation of the sun, can provide the quality of tealeaves in the coming year, mainly trace element not easily runs off; And autumn and winter season, ginkgo is fallen leaves, and the leaf falling on the one hand can as fertilizer, and on the other hand, ginkgo leaf has fallen, and osmanthus fragrans is still evergreen, makes tea tree can obtain a part of solar radiation, meets growth needs.
The preparation of above-mentioned organic selenium fertilizer is put into as follows:
(1) take by following parts by weight, farmyard manure 50 parts, 15 parts, surface dust, calcined kaolin 5 parts, sodium selenite 5 parts, 12 parts, rice husk, saw foam 5 parts, EM bacterial classification 2 parts, Se-enriched yeast 2 parts, molasses fermented liquid 3 parts, marine alga micro mist 2 parts, green tea slag 2 parts, glutinous rice chaff 5 parts, mountain spring water 20 parts; Preparation method is as follows:
(2) first by farmyard manure, Se-enriched yeast, molasses fermented liquid, EM bacterial classification and mountain spring water mixing and stirring, then add sodium selenite, rice husk, saw foam, marine alga micro mist, green tea slag and glutinous rice chaff successively, more fully stir;
(3) raw material be stirred in step (2) is put into fermentation vat, sealing and fermenting, fermentation period 100 days;
Fermentation period divides initial stage, mid-term and late period, and the fermentation initial stage is 30 days, and ferment middle is 40 days, and late period of fermenting is 30 days;
The fermentation initial stage, to be sealed into master, ensures the fermentation temperature of 28-25 DEG C, because sealing is the prerequisite of fermentation, if entered air, just reduce fermentation temperature, material is easily corrupt;
Ferment middle, to seal stirring, keeps fermentation temperature 28-32 DEG C, notes fermentation change, fully stirs once, make fermentation more thorough by 15 days.
Ferment late period, the change of main attention fermentation color, the color fermented is bright, thoroughly, because the fertilizer fermented, in loose shape,
(4) through the fermentation of 100 days, then raw material stirred and dries, adding that calcined kaolin and surface dust fully stir, make material reach loose, tightly, then granulate and get final product.
Another object of the present invention is to provide a kind of method that osmanthus flower tea prepared by green tea utilizing above-mentioned interplanting method to pluck, and step is as follows:
1) osmanthus flowers prepares: pluck at sweet osmanthus season of flowers, the period between when artificial plucking time is 7-14 every day, the florescence is 3-6 days, the fresh sweet osmanthus vacuum packaging bag vacuum packaging after harvesting, sends into refrigerating chamber refrigeration; Temperature in refrigerating chamber controls at 6-8 DEG C, and relative moisture is at 40-65%;
2) green tea prepares: select bud-leaf complete, size uniformity, does not freshly crush, organic fresh green tea of anosis worm leaf, purple leaf; Fresh leaf is thin in time after choosing to be spread out in room ventilation, clean, dry thin bamboo strip dish, and thickness 2-3 centimetre, spreads 2-4 hour, waits for that moisture is appropriateness when 70-72%;
3) complete: get step 1) in the osmanthus flowers of refrigeration and step 2) in the mixing of organic fresh green tea, add 3 grams of osmanthus flowers by every 500 grams of organic fresh green tea; The feeding equipment of completing carries out the process that completes, and the temperature that completes is at 155-165 DEG C, and fixation time is generally at 5-8 minute, and blue or green gas is disappeared, and tea perfume (or spice) sheds, and weight-loss ratio is 12-14%, obtains semi-finished product sweet osmanthus green tea;
4) dry: semi-finished product sweet osmanthus green tea is sent into steam drying machine and carries out drying and processing, transpiring moisture reaches to foot dry, prevents deterioration, and warm air drier dries drawer temperature and reaches 55-65 DEG C, and hand pinches tea bar powdered, and water content reaches 7.5%;
5) pack: carry out moisture content detection by the requirement of moisture content characterization processes, pack after qualified, fresh-keeping storage.
Above-mentioned steps 4) in the steam that adopts of steam drying machine be the steam of being heated through boiler by the self-control aqueous solution and producing, the described self-control aqueous solution is made up of the component of following parts by weight: mountain spring water 500 parts, 2 parts, Chinese prickly ash, 2 parts, peach blossom, pomegranate seed 2 parts, 2 parts, lotus leaf, Schisandra sphenanthera Rehd.et WilS 2 parts, purple French fries 2 parts, 2 parts, Fructus Hordei Germinatus, 10 parts, almond, jujube core 5 parts, semen litchi 5 parts, Chinese cassia tree 5 parts, leek seed 5 parts, cloves 3 parts, the root of Dahurain angelica 3 parts, fragrant 3 parts, sand, banana skin 5 parts, honeysuckle 5 parts, dried sweet-scented osmanthus 10 parts, loguat leaf 5 parts, 5 parts, water caltrop leaf, camellia 5 parts, rape flower 4 parts, fall certain herbaceous plants with big flowers 3 parts, during preparation, Chinese prickly ash, peach blossom, pomegranate seed, lotus leaf, Schisandra sphenanthera Rehd.et WilS, purple French fries, Fructus Hordei Germinatus, almond, jujube core, semen litchi, Chinese cassia tree, leek seed, cloves, the root of Dahurain angelica, fragrant sand, banana skin, honeysuckle, dried sweet-scented osmanthus, loguat leaf, water caltrop leaf, camellia, rape flower and certain herbaceous plants with big flowers that falls are immersed in mountain spring water, 15-30 days is soaked in sealing, and filtering solids thing obtains making the aqueous solution by oneself.The steam that this self-control aqueous solution produces has peat-reek, can assist and increase green tea to the absorption of sweet osmanthus fragrance, improve the natural fragrance of green tea.
The invention has the beneficial effects as follows: adopt cultivation method of the present invention, the ground, space made full use of in the middle of tea tree can be realized, reduce the workload of intertill and clean tillage, conserve water and soil, reduce tea place embankment, limited land resources produces larger economic benefit.And directly can prepare osmanthus flower tea with the tealeaves that this cultivation method is plucked, do not bring the harmful substance in sweet osmanthus into, improve tea quality, save the tea making time, improve the market competitiveness, to the continuing of Tea Production, stablize, develop in a healthy way significant.
